Step-by-Step Guide to Connecting Your Inground Pool Vacuum
Follow these steps to successfully connect your inground pool vacuum.
Step 1: Prepare Your Pool
Before connecting your vacuum, it is crucial to prepare your pool for cleaning:
- Turn off the pump: Always disconnect the pump before trying to connect anything. This prevents accidental injuries and keeps your system safe.
- Check the water level: Ensure the water is at the proper level—typically between the skimmer and the tile line.
Step 2: Attach the Vacuum Head to the Pole
The vacuum head is the component that will physically make contact with the pool surface:
- Align the head: Position the vacuum head on the end of your telescopic pole.
- Secure the head: Use a locking mechanism or screw (if applicable) to secure the vacuum head. This step is vital for preventing any disconnection while you are vacuuming.
Step 3: Connect the Hose
The hose transfers debris from the pool to the filter system. Follow these steps:
- Choose the right length: Make sure your hose is long enough to reach from the pool bottom to the skimmer or dedicated vacuum port.
- Attach one end: Connect one end of the hose to the vacuum head. Ensure it is secured tightly to prevent any leaks or disconnections.
- Prime the hose: Place the free end of the hose in the pool and fill it with water to eliminate air. This step is crucial to avoid the vacuum losing suction during operation.
Step 4: Connect the Hose to Your Pool System
Now that the vacuum head and hose are secure, it is time to connect the other end of the hose to your pool’s filtering system:
-
For Skimmer Connection:
- Remove the skimmer lid and basket.
- Attach the hose to the skimmer opening, ensuring it fits snugly.
- Replace the basket before sealing the skimmer lid.
-
For Dedicated Vacuum Line:
- If your pool has a dedicated vacuum line, simply connect the hose directly to it. This method often provides better suction compared to skimmer connections.
Step 5: Power Up and Test the Vacuum
Once you have established your connections, it is time to test the vacuum:
- Turn the pump back on: Restore power to your pool pump.
- Check for suction: Gently pull up on the vacuum hose while observing the vacuum head in the pool. You should feel strong suction if everything is connected correctly.
If you do not feel suction, check your connections and ensure you’ve primed the hose properly.

Troubleshooting Common Issues
Even with proper installation and maintenance, you may encounter issues with your inground pool vacuum. Here are some common problems and solutions:
Problem: Poor Suction
If your vacuum isn’t picking up debris effectively:
- Check for air leaks: Ensure all connections are sealed tightly, including the hose to the skimmer or vacuum line.
- Prime the hose: If it’s not filled with water, ensure you’ve followed the priming steps properly.
Problem: Clogs in Hose or Filters
Clogs can significantly hinder performance:
- Disconnect the hose and check for blockages. Remove any debris you find.
- Clean or backwash your filter to ensure it’s functioning optimally.
Problem: Slow Movement
If your vacuum is not moving efficiently:
- Check the hose length: If it’s too long or tangled, it may affect movement.
- Ensure that there are no large objects obstructing the vacuum’s path.

How do I connect the vacuum to my pool skimmer?
Connecting the vacuum to your pool skimmer involves a few straightforward steps. First, remove the skimmer lid and then attach the vacuum hose to the vacuum head. Next, submerge the vacuum head into the water to allow air to escape from the hose, ensuring that it fills with water. This prevents air locks and allows for better suction.
Once the vacuum head is underwater, position it near the skimmer and insert the other end of the hose into the skimmer opening. Double-check that it fits snugly to prevent any loss of suction. You may need to adjust the flow of water and check the pressure gauge to ensure optimal performance.

What should I do if my vacuum loses suction while in use?
If you notice that your vacuum has lost suction, the first step is to check for any clogs or kinks in the hose. Sometimes, debris can become lodged and restrict the flow of water, so inspecting the entire length of the hose is essential. Clear any blockages found to restore suction.
Another common issue could be an improperly seated hose connection either at the skimmer or the vacuum head. Ensure that both ends are tightly secured. If you’re still experiencing problems, check the pool filter and vacuum itself for any signs of damage or wear that might affect performance.

Can I use my pool vacuum if the water level is low?
Using a pool vacuum with a low water level can result in significant damage to both the vacuum and your pool equipment. It’s essential to ensure that the water level is high enough to cover the skimmer and the vacuum head adequately before proceeding. If the water level is too low, suction may not function properly, leading to overheating or damaging the pump.
If your pool has a low water level, address this issue by adding fresh water before using the vacuum. This helps protect your investment while ensuring that the vacuum operates efficiently to keep your pool clean. Always monitor the water level regularly to prevent such situations.
